Frequently Asked Questions
Q1. Is a zoom feature actually useful in the field?
Yes. Zoom lets you switch between wide-area lighting and a narrow, focused beam. This is helpful when moving from scene overview to inspecting a specific area or hazard.
Q2. Do I really need both a tactical flashlight and a penlight?
They serve different purposes. A tactical flashlight is built for scene lighting and broad visibility, while a penlight is meant for close-up clinical checks like pupil exams. Having both covers the full range of situations.
Q3. What is the advantage of these multiple light modes of the tactical flashlight?
Different modes help manage battery life and adapt to situations. High mode is useful for urgent visibility, low mode for extended use, and strobe can be used for signaling or drawing attention in emergencies.
Q4. Are water and dust resistance really necessary for EMS lights?
Yes. EMS environments are unpredictable. Water and dust resistance help ensure your light keeps working in rain or dirty scenes.
